Current NFL odds and how to read them
NFL odds are usually posted in a few common formats. The most familiar are point spreads, moneylines, totals, and futures. Each market gives you a different way to bet on the same game or season outcome.
- Point spread: A handicap that levels the matchup between the two teams.
- Moneyline: A straight bet on which team wins the game.
- Totals: A bet on whether the combined score goes over or under the posted number.
- Futures: Season-long bets such as division winners, conference champions, or the Super Bowl.
When you compare NFL odds in Missouri, look beyond the headline price. The best value often comes from finding a better spread, a more favorable total, or a stronger payout on a live line that has moved during the week.

Futures, division races, and playoff markets
Futures are a big part of NFL betting because the league changes so much over a long season. You can bet on division winners, conference champions, or the Super Bowl before the playoffs even begin. These markets often move as injuries, standings, and schedule strength start to shape the race.
If you like long-term betting, futures can be a smart way to follow the league week by week. Just remember that these bets usually require patience, since the result may not be settled for months.
